aboutsummaryrefslogtreecommitdiffstats
path: root/target/sdk/files/package/rules.mk
diff options
context:
space:
mode:
authorFelix Fietkau <nbd@openwrt.org>2007-12-14 00:33:25 +0000
committerFelix Fietkau <nbd@openwrt.org>2007-12-14 00:33:25 +0000
commit2da3f6a25641ed7442141ce07943afaaad3b8c31 (patch)
treecaee1a081d413e9ae89ceea521123b8cfa7e0d0e /target/sdk/files/package/rules.mk
parent809bc0321fd97187df0ea2838caf857c56d3952a (diff)
downloadupstream-2da3f6a25641ed7442141ce07943afaaad3b8c31.tar.gz
upstream-2da3f6a25641ed7442141ce07943afaaad3b8c31.tar.bz2
upstream-2da3f6a25641ed7442141ce07943afaaad3b8c31.zip
fix the sdk
SVN-Revision: 9747
Diffstat (limited to 'target/sdk/files/package/rules.mk')
-rw-r--r--target/sdk/files/package/rules.mk10
1 files changed, 8 insertions, 2 deletions
diff --git a/target/sdk/files/package/rules.mk b/target/sdk/files/package/rules.mk
index 43bdcc8709..7adb2e3797 100644
--- a/target/sdk/files/package/rules.mk
+++ b/target/sdk/files/package/rules.mk
@@ -1,7 +1,13 @@
# invoke ipkg with configuration in $(STAGING_DIR)/etc/ipkg.conf
-IPKG := IPKG_INSTROOT=$(TARGET_DIR) IPKG_CONF_DIR=$(IPKG_CONF) $(SCRIPT_DIR)/ipkg -force-defaults -force-depends
+IPKG := IPKG_INSTROOT=$(TARGET_DIR) IPKG_CONF_DIR=$(STAGING_DIR)/etc $(SCRIPT_DIR)/ipkg -force-defaults -force-depends
IPKG_STATE_DIR := $(TARGET_DIR)/usr/lib/ipkg
+# invoke ipkg-build with some default options
+IPKG_BUILD := PATH="$(TARGET_PATH)" ipkg-build -c -o root -g root
+
+# where to build (and put) .ipk packages
+IPKG_TARGET_DIR := $(PACKAGE_DIR)
+
ifneq ($(DUMP),)
dump:
.PHONY: dump
@@ -15,7 +21,7 @@ INFO_$(1):=$(IPKG_STATE_DIR)/info/$(2).list
ifneq ($(BR2_PACKAGE_$(1)),)
compile-targets: $$(IPKG_$(1))
endif
-ifneq ($(DEVELOPER),)
+ifneq ($(DEVELOPER)$(SDK),)
compile-targets: $$(IPKG_$(1))
endif
ifeq ($(BR2_PACKAGE_$(1)),y)